The Role of UX/UI Design in Custom Software Development: What You Need to Know

The first impression of your product can make or break the initial reception. The user may not return if the app is confusing or if the user doesn’t find what he or she was looking for. That’s why your software interface shouldn’t just be functional, but also be engaging and easy to navigate. 

UX/UI design in custom software development will help you delight customers and strengthen user relationships by creating memorable experiences. In this blog, explore the role of UX/UI in designing software applications and find out how you can improve your business’s first impressions. 

A brief understanding of UX/UI

UX and UI are discussed together in usual conversations, but they are different aspects of design. User experience, or UX, is concerned with whether users can complete tasks smoothly and whether the experience feels natural. UX is concerned with user behavior, goals, navigation flow, and functionality. 

On the other hand, the user interface, or UI, focuses on visual and interactive elements. It includes elements like buttons, layouts, typography, colors, menus, and icons. Essentially, UX determines how the journey works, whereas UI shapes how that journey looks and feels. 

The role of UX/UI Design in Custom Software Development

Custom software exists to meet the unique goals and user requirements of different businesses. Modern software interface design services are based on strong UX/UI practices, ensuring that software aligns with user expectations while supporting business objectives. Here are some of the key reasons why UX/UI has become a core part of software development:

1. User-based design and intuitive interfaces

Good design begins with understanding people. Before screens and visuals are created, designers often study user behaviors, challenges, and expectations. Research helps identify what users actually need instead of what businesses assume they need. User-based designs prioritize the end-user’s needs and seek to solve their pain points. 

This is what drives the creation of intuitive interfaces – digital spaces that feel natural and easy to understand. This forms the foundation of effective custom software user experience strategies. Pinterest, for example, has an exceptional user-based design and interface. 

2. Mapping user journey

UX/UI design in custom software development relies heavily on mapping the user journey efficiently. It is a visual diagram or timeline that traces the user’s journey from the moment they click the application open. 

A good user journey showcases the steps a user will take to fulfill a specific goal or solve their pain points as they interact with the service or product. Mapping the user journey is tremendously important during product development, UX testing, or troubleshooting.

3. Connecting design with brand consistency

Software should support business outcomes beyond usability alone. This often requires collaboration between designers, analysts, developers, and stakeholders. User behavior and business strategy work best when they influence one another rather than existing in silos. 

Connecting design with brand consistency allows every visual touchpoint to reflect a brand’s particular identity. This is the identity that users will come to know and trust, so cohesiveness and consistency are important elements to consider. Take Coca-Cola, for example, its vibrant red and white script design has largely remained unchanged and is instantly recognizable.

4. Micro-usability techniques

Micro-interactions or micro-usability are small but functional design or animation design elements that respond to user behavior. 

Have you noticed how if you like a scary video on YouTube, there is an emoji of a spooked face that pops up for less than a second? That is an example of a micro-usability technique in action. Even the ‘typing’ text that hovers when you type on messaging platforms like WhatsApp is a great example of micro-interaction. 

5. Universal design and accessibility

Accessibility and usability are interconnected. Usability means making a product as simple and easy to use as possible. Accessibility focuses on removing barriers that may obstruct a user from accessing different features. 

Empathy and inclusivity are also important considerations to have. Empathy and inclusivity mean involving different perspectives in the design process so that it reflects human diversity. With the inclusion of diverse perspectives, the design becomes more accessible and usable.

The process behind good UX/UI design

Design teams create meaningful experiences across multiple stages. Custom software UX/UI design companies, including Unified Infotech, prioritize user engagement. Although processes can be different across organizations, most successful design workflows include several common steps:

1. Research phase

The design process begins with gathering information about users, business goals, and challenges. This phase helps uncover expectations and identify potential usability concerns early.

2. Testing phase

Testing shows whether assumptions match actual user behavior. Users don’t always interact with the interface in the ways you expected. Identifying the gaps early creates room for improvement. 

3. Planning phase

Before visual design starts, teams create wireframes and user flows. These early structures allow teams to focus on functionality and navigation without distractions.

4. Deployment phase

Design does not stop after launch. Feedback, analytics, and user behavior continue shaping future updates. The best practices for user interface design rely on continuous improvement rather than one-time implementation.

Final thoughts

UX/UI design in custom software development is all about creating value for users that will keep bringing them back. Organizations that are continuously adopting the latest technological trends, building with AI-driven interfaces, and keeping the best practices in mind can differentiate their offerings in the marketplace. As a result, UI/UX strategies for software applications are becoming less about surface-level visuals alone and more about creating meaningful interactions. These will help in creating memories that, over time, will be associated with your products and services. Great UX/UI shapes this memory of a good feeling, which will build lasting trust and loyalty with your customers.

Leave a Reply

Your email address will not be published. Required fields are marked *